“Z“
by Costa-Gavras

1969 – France, Algeria – 125 min

with Jean-Louis Trintignant, Yves Montand, Irene Papas, Jacques Perrin, Charles Denner…

In French language subtitled in English

Synopsis: In a country ruled by a fragile democracy where the police and the military are set on eradicating all threats from the political left, a member of the parliamentary opposition is murdered in the street right after leading a pacifist meeting. The official inquiry into the case is entrusted to a young judge who becomes aware that this was a political crime committed by two hired killers. To entangle things further, an ambitious journalist resorts to unorthodox means to pile up evidence against several members of an extreme right-wing party, while these in turn accuse police and army high officials.

Winner of Best Film Editing, Best Foreign Language Film at the 1970 Academy Award Oscar, Jury Prize and Best Actor for Jean-Louis Trintignant at the Cannes Film Festival in 1969, Best Music at the BAFTA 1970, and many other prizes around the world.
